Pdf object oriented programming with c++

These features comprise of classes, inheritance, function overloading and operator overloading. The concept of an invariant is fundamental to object oriented programming, because it provides information on the overall behaviour of the class andor its objects. Object oriented programming oop consist of some important concepts namely encapsulation, polymorphism, inheritance and abstraction. At the core, there is little more to it then finally applying the good programming principles which we have been taught for more then twenty years. Try one of the apps below to open or edit this item. Object oriented programming oop uses objects to model realworld objects. If you are new to object oriented approach for software development, an. One of the key tenents of objectoriented programming is that of data encapsulation. Object oriented c toolkit, or shortly ooc has been created with the intention to enable to write object oriented code easily using standard ansi c, with all the possible type checks. If you have visited this website and you are looking to get by e balagurusamy object oriented. Object oriented programming with e apparently a lot of free books is also yes providers on the internet, book i mean here is read.

This means that at least some member data is hidden within a class and. His specials, this you can save your time and effort. These features are generally referred to as the oops concepts. Sample question paper for object oriented programming. Introduction to object oriented programming, user defined types, structures, unions, polymorphism, encapsulation. Object oriented technology is both an evolution and a revolution as evolution it is the logical descendant of hll, procedures, libraries, structured programming, and abstract data types.

1286 506 582 631 118 242 125 212 913 1215 967 1530 646 707 518 227 1024 1498 65 1369 1249 992 1416 727 153 800 605 530 824 1354